非常风气网www.verywind.cn
首页
C语言条件运算符
C语言
中的运算符 ?:(
条件运算符
)运算过程的讲解!
答:
z=(x=1)?(y=1,y+=x+5):(x=7,y=3);这句主要的有2个运算符,一个
条件运算符
?: ,一个赋值运算符 z=...优先级是条件运算符比较高,可以转换成:z= ((x=1)?(y=1,y+=x+5):(x=7,y=3));条件运算符:计算 ?前面表达式,为真返回冒号前面的,为假返回冒号后面的。因为 ...
c语言
中return (x>y? x:y)啥意思 具体 x>y?表示什么 x:y又表示什么_百...
答:
?:是
C语言
中的
条件运算符
,条件运算符是C语言中唯一具的三目运算符,就是说它有三个运算对象。条件运算符的形式是"? :"由它构成的表达式称为条件表达式。其形式为:表达式1 ? 表达式2 : 表达式3 条件运算符的"?"个":"总是成对出现的。条件表达式的运算功能是:先计算表达式1的值,若值为非...
C语言
中的逻辑与
运算符
( AND)的符号是什么?
答:
C语言
中的逻辑与
运算符
(AND)符号是"&"。在C语言中,逻辑与运算符"&"用于判断两个
条件
是否同时满足。如果两个操作数都为真(非零),则结果为真(非零),否则结果为假(零)。例如,以下代码将打印"Both true",因为第一个和第二个条件都为真:int a = 1; int b = 2; if (a & b)...
C语言
中,逗号运算符和
条件运算符
还有单目运算符有没有结合性?_百度知 ...
答:
它们3个都有结合性;逗号运算符是左结合性;例如:a=10,b=3,
c
=a+b;这个逗号运算符从左到右运行,最后c=13;
条件运算符
具有右结合性;例如:表达式1?表达式2:表达式3;该三目运算符,优先级比较低,右结合性;单目运算符如:++,- - ,!,&,*等都是右结合性 ...
C语言
?和:操作符怎么用
视频时间 10:20
C语言
中怎样理解三目运算符(
条件运算符
)的右结合性
答:
右结合性是运算符的一种性质。对于某一个中缀运算符OP,如果 a OP b OP c 等价于 a OP ( b OP c) 就可以说运算符具有右结合性。对于
C语言
的
条件运算符
a?b:c 而言,判断优先级和结合性的时候,中间的表达式 b 不纳入判断。C语言的条件运算符具有这样的性质: a ? b : c ? d : e ...
C语言
中
条件运算符
与逻辑或和与,哪个优先级更高
答:
移位运算符紧随其后。其次的关系运算符中,<<=>>=要比==!=高一个级别,不大好理解。所有的逻辑操作符都具有不同的优先级(单目运算符出外,!和~)逻辑位操作符的"与"比"或"高,而"异或"则在它们之间。跟在其后的&&比||高。接下来的是
条件运算符
,赋值运算符及逗号运算符。在
C语言
中,只有...
c语言
中
条件运算
结合方向 从右到左 什么意思
答:
运算符的结合方向(顺序)决定了计算的顺序。
条件运算符
(? :)的结合方向是从右到左,也即运算符的匹配顺序是从右往左的。下面举例说明结合顺序从右到左的含义:int a=1, b=3,
c
=2, d;d = a>b ? a : c>b ? c : b; // 根据从右到左的结合顺序,则该表达式等价于d = (a>b ?
C语言
中的 与或非
运算
答:
C语言
中的与、或、非是C语言的逻辑
运算符
。1、逻辑与 在C语言中逻辑与用&&表示。举例:a&&b(其中a、b都代表一个
条件
)如果a和b都为真,则结果为真,如果a和b中有一个条件为假,则结果为假。2、逻辑或 在C语言中逻辑或用||表示。举例:a||b(其中a、b都代表一个条件)如果a和b有一个...
C语言
中?:是什么意思?
答:
?在语言中表示疑问,那么疑问来自于判断。:在语言中表示判断的结果选择,所以编程逻辑就是先进行判断,然后再进行选择。例如,当a>b时,x=1否则x=0,可以写成x=a>b?1:0。在编程领域中,
C语言
的运用非常之多,它兼顾了高级语言和汇编语言的优点,相较于其它编程语言具有较大优势。计算机系统设计...
<涓婁竴椤
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
你可能感兴趣的内容
C语言条件表达式
c语言条件判断运算符有哪些
下列属于条件运算符的是
C语言中的百分号是什么意思
本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
©
非常风气网